Manufacturing Technique and Carbonation
The manufacturing methodology dictates the extent and character of carbonation. Strategies vary from injecting carbon dioxide to using secondary fermentation throughout the bottle (Mthode Champenoise or conventional methodology) or a sealed tank (Charmat methodology). This manufacturing impacts bubble dimension, persistence, and integration throughout the wine. The beverage possible makes use of the Charmat methodology, which favors sustaining contemporary fruit flavors throughout its sooner and more cost effective course of, aligning with the specified profile and goal market.
-
Sweetness Stage and Classification
Glowing wines are labeled based mostly on their residual sugar content material. Phrases like “Brut Nature,” “Additional Brut,” “Brut,” “Sec,” “Demi-Sec,” and “Doux” point out growing sweetness ranges. This alcoholic beverage possible falls throughout the “Demi-Sec” and even “Doux” vary, owing to its deliberately candy and approachable character, designed to enrich the fruit flavoring. The upper residual sugar masks acidity and enhances the perceived fruitiness.

Effervescence and Bubble Construction
Temperature impacts the solubility of carbon dioxide, the fuel answerable for the effervescence in glowing wines. Hotter temperatures scale back the solubility of carbon dioxide, resulting in a extra speedy launch of bubbles and a probably shorter-lived effervescence. This can lead to a much less refined mouthfeel and a lack of the attribute glowing sensation. Conversely, extraordinarily chilly temperatures can suppress bubble formation, diminishing the liveliness and vibrancy of the wine. Sustaining the suitable temperature ensures that the bubbles are wonderful, persistent, and contribute positively to the general mouthfeel.
